Web11 Feb 2024 · beriberi, nutritional disorder caused by a deficiency of thiamin ( vitamin B 1) and characterized by impairment of the nerves and heart. General symptoms include loss of appetite and overall lassitude, digestive irregularities, and a feeling of numbness and weakness in the limbs and extremities.
